The Good, The Bad, and the Ugly- Saints Edition 


I'm pissed and have given up hope in this game. Here's what I have.

 

The Good:

 

Turner- The Burner broke out in a big way. Classic Turner.

 

Decoud- Huge forced fumble. Makes another big play.

 

Ovie- You can see the impact he has on the running game.

 

The Bad:

 

Secondary- Got shredded. They didn't give up many yards after catch but they didn't force many incompletions either. No excuse for all the guys wide open.

 

Blitz Packages- Terrible job concealing the blitzes. They were picking up everyone we sent.

 

The Ugly:

 

Michael Jenkins- His drop changes the course of the game. No excuse for that drop. Rookie mistake.

 

The Refs- They were terrible. Missed an OBVIOUS PI on the pick six. Roddy got mugged. They were letting players get away with little jostling all day but when Peterson barely touched Bush they called him for defensive holding. It negated a huge third down stop and the Saints ended the drive with a game sealing TD. Refs blew some major calls. Calling that hold on Peterson was inexcusable.

 

What do you guys got?

Ryan didn't have a good game but it wasn't as bad as his stat line indicated.

The first pick should have been called back due to Vilma crushing White. It was bad PI.

The second pick was a great play by Vilma to get a hand on the ball and then the Saints were lucky that he deflected it right to their guy. That pick was kind of like the Grimes pick of Brees. It was just a great play by the defense.

The third pick was one of those you hate to even count as an INT. Last second chunking the ball up.

Ryan didn't do well but he didn't deserve ugly. Elam deserved ugly but I was too mad about the holding to remember the first half.
